// Relevance tuning notes for the Quillbird search stack — read before touching this.
// We boost title matches 2.4x over body text because the Marletta catalog team
// found users scan titles first. Don't bump it past 3.0; recall craters fast.
// Freshness decay is half-life 45 days, tuned against last quarter's click logs.
// If you tweak anything here, rerun the offline eval suite and paste the NDCG
// delta in your PR. The eval job stamps each run, so include the token below for traceability.

build token for bafog-tafof: htk31_22578480cba8b455ae695965eb7b6d2

## TKT-4471: Signature check failing on thumbnail queue artifacts

The Mothlight thumbnail generation queue rejects the 5.2 worker image — signature verification fails at pull time on every Dunmere node. Cause: the release was signed with the retired January key after rotation. Blocking tonight's deploy. Fix: re-sign the image and the queue config bundle, then re-push. For the re-sign, use the current deploy key, which follows.

release key, kawip-hafop: bky3_mxv

Break-glass access: rounding hotfix path. If the Ledgerette conversion engine drifts by more than one minor unit per transaction, external plugin authors may invoke the emergency recalculation endpoint. This bypasses normal review, so use it only for confirmed rounding errors. The break-glass console accepts the passphrase immediately below.

strongbox words: holax-rusax-jorath-aldeth

## Receipt Mailer 101

Welcome! The Givewell-ish part of Brightfen is `receipt-mailer`, a small worker that emails donors their tax receipts after each gift clears. It pulls from the donations queue, renders a PDF, and sends within five minutes. Gotchas: the template cache is sticky, so bump the version after any layout change, and never retry a send more than twice. Questions beyond this doc go to the stewarding team at the address below.

pager mailbox: frador@nelvrocorp.internal